Well, almost worked, we cleared out initial problem. Then the brake booster got in the way, we solved that by taking the back spacer plate out and adjusting the system. Overall it won't work, we're talking 2" full inches of spacers and even then the intake over extends the hood by that 2". So i'm back to cutting the runners. Anybody have experience with that? -

So I got an unmodded intake from a member on here. Sat on it for a while and now going to install it. Took it to the machine shop buddy i know to get the flanges changed and the coolant passage swapped over. The other bonus is I have an M28 cast head which has the larger coolant passage so I don't need to modify that. All good things. Well the issue i'm running into now is the lower intake plunum won't sit flush against the head. It's hitting the top of the steering box. Even to get to this point i had to remove the P/S lines from the box and brake booster. I know i'm going to have to work practically the 90* bend just to get that to fit. Below are some pictures, who has put one of these in? I must be missing something there.
